The semi-final stage of the National Science Olympiads held among pupils on humanitarian and technical disciplines came to end
The semi-final stage of the National Science Olympiads attended by 3700 pupils were held in 11 centers located in Baku, Sumgayit, Ganja, Shirvan, Sheki, Mingachevir, Lankaran, Shamakhi, Aghdash, Khachmaz and Nakhchivan.
The participants were tasked to solve 25-30 tests. According to the rules, the pupils answered the questions of humanitarian disciplines (Azerbaijani language and literature, history and geography) within 90 minutes and technical disciplines (mathematics, physics, chemistry, biology and informatics) within 3 hours. In this stage of the National Science Olympiads, the exams on informatics were held on computer in 3 centers located in Baku, Ganja, Nakhchivan.
According to the results of the semi-final stage, about 400 candidates will have an opportunity to participate at the next final stage on eight disciplines.
Note that, the science olympiads are held in three stages. The first - regional stage of the Olympiad were attended by 22000 pupils on eight subjects.
